What three pieces of advice would you offer to a patient who is having difficulty accepting a healthy body weight


?I would suggest that the patient accept that there is not anything magical about weight loss-it will take time and hard work. Instead of dieting to lose weight, change your lifestyle to accommodate a healthy diet and exercise routine. Finally, seek help from friends, family or a medical professional to help deal with any psychological issues that may be hindering their perspective.
